The 2014 edition of Kiosk, Morningside College’s art and literary magazine, recognizes the work of 11 Morningside students or graduates whose writing, poetry, art and photography was awarded prizes by a three-person panel of judges.

In the literature category, winners included Hannah Hecht, a senior from Lansing, Kan., first place; Cameron Oakley, a graduating senior from Sioux City, second place; Victoria Anthony, a senior from Altoona, Iowa, third place; Katharine Klave, a senior from Le Mars, Iowa, honorable mention; and Kelci Teut, a 2013 Morningside graduate, honorable mention.

Winners in the art category included Samantha Hansen, a graduating senior from Ellicott City, Md., first place; Matthew Hadley, a senior from Sioux Center, Iowa, second place; Scott Martinson, a senior from Sioux City, third place; Alejandro Davalos, a senior from South Sioux City, Neb., honorable mention; Emilee Hardy, a senior from South Sioux City, Neb., honorable mention; and Tymmrie Rath, a senior from Sioux City, honorable mention.

Carly Hanson, a graduating senior English major from Sioux City, served as editor-in-chief for the 2014 Kiosk.

The panel that selected the winning entries included Christopher Marnach, a 2001 Morningside graduate and MFA candidate at Columbia College in Chicago; Gary Ford, an artist and retired art instructor from Sioux City; and Valerie Flanagan, a Sioux City art instructor. Kiosk faculty advisors included Stephen Coyne, English professor; John Kolbo, art instructor; and Terri McGaffin, associate professor of art.

Kiosk, which is edited and designed by Morningside students, has been published by the college’s English and art departments since 1938. The 2014 edition features submissions from more than 30 Morningside students, faculty and alumni. It can be viewed online at http://issuu.com/thekiosk/docs/v76_n1_kiosk.
